🤧Common Cold
  • Rest and sleep as much as possible.
  • Drink plenty of warm fluids (water, broth, herbal tea).
  • Use saline nasal spray to relieve congestion.
  • Gargle warm salt water for a sore throat.
  • Honey (1 tsp) can soothe a cough.
🤕Headache
  • Drink a full glass of water—dehydration is a top cause.
  • Rest in a quiet, dark room.
  • Apply a cold or warm compress to your forehead or neck.
  • Gently massage temples in slow circles.
  • Avoid screens and bright lights until it passes.
🤢Upset Stomach / Nausea
  • Sip clear fluids slowly—water, ginger ale, or diluted juice.
  • Eat bland foods: crackers, toast, bananas, plain rice.
  • Avoid dairy, greasy, or spicy food until you feel better.
  • Try ginger tea or ginger chews to ease nausea.
  • Rest lying down with your head slightly elevated.
🩹Minor Cuts & Scrapes
  • Rinse the wound under clean running water for 1–2 minutes.
  • Gently clean around it with mild soap.
  • Apply light pressure with a clean cloth to stop bleeding.
  • Use antibiotic ointment and cover with a bandage.
  • Change the bandage daily and keep it clean and dry.
🌡️Fever
  • Rest and drink lots of water and clear fluids.
  • Use a light blanket—don't bundle up too much.
  • A lukewarm sponge bath can help bring temperature down.
  • OTC meds like ibuprofen or acetaminophen can reduce fever.
  • Monitor temperature every few hours.
😮‍💨Sore Throat
  • Gargle with warm salt water several times a day.
  • Drink warm tea with honey and lemon.
  • Use throat lozenges to keep the throat moist.
  • Use a humidifier to add moisture to the air.
  • Rest your voice and avoid irritants like smoke.
☀️Sunburn
  • Cool the skin with a cold damp cloth or cool shower.
  • Apply aloe vera gel or a fragrance-free moisturizer.
  • Drink extra water to rehydrate.
  • Avoid popping any blisters that form.
  • Stay out of the sun until healed.
🌿Allergies / Hay Fever
  • Stay indoors on high pollen days.
  • Keep windows closed and use air conditioning.
  • Shower after being outside to wash off pollen.
  • OTC antihistamines can help reduce symptoms.
  • Use a saline nasal rinse to clear out allergens.
🔥Minor Burn
  • Cool the burn under cool (not ice-cold) running water for 10–20 minutes.
  • Remove tight jewelry near the area before swelling starts.
  • Apply a thin layer of aloe vera or fragrance-free moisturizer.
  • Cover with a clean, non-stick bandage or plastic wrap loosely.
  • Take OTC pain relievers like ibuprofen if needed.
🦟Mosquito Bites & Bug Stings
  • Wash the area with soap and water.
  • Apply a cold compress for 10 minutes to reduce swelling.
  • Use hydrocortisone cream or calamine lotion to ease itching.
  • Take an antihistamine for severe itching or swelling.
  • Don't scratch—breaking the skin can cause infection.
🌸Menstrual Cramps
  • Use a heating pad on your lower abdomen or back.
  • Take OTC pain relievers like ibuprofen at the first sign of cramps.
  • Do gentle exercise or stretches to ease tension.
  • Drink warm liquids and avoid caffeine and salty foods.
  • Rest and get extra sleep during your cycle.
💪Muscle Soreness & Strain
  • Rest the sore muscle for 1–2 days.
  • Apply ice for 20 minutes at a time in the first 48 hours.
  • After 48 hours, switch to gentle heat to relax the muscle.
  • Do light stretching once the sharp pain fades.
  • Stay hydrated and eat protein-rich foods to support recovery.
👃Nosebleed
  • Sit upright and lean slightly forward—don't tilt your head back.
  • Pinch the soft part of your nose firmly for 10–15 minutes.
  • Breathe through your mouth while pinching.
  • Apply an ice pack to the bridge of your nose.
  • Avoid picking or blowing your nose for several hours after.
👁️Eye Irritation
  • Rinse your eye with saline or clean water for 5–10 minutes.
  • Remove contact lenses right away if you wear them.
  • Apply a clean, cold compress over closed eyes.
  • Avoid rubbing—rubbing makes irritation worse.
  • Use preservative-free artificial tears to flush out debris.
😴Sleep Troubles
  • Keep a consistent sleep and wake time every day.
  • Avoid screens for at least 30 minutes before bed.
  • Make your room cool, dark, and quiet.
  • Skip caffeine after 2 p.m. and avoid heavy meals late.
  • Try a wind-down routine: stretching, reading, or deep breathing.
🧘Anxiety / Stress
  • Try 4-7-8 breathing: inhale 4s, hold 7s, exhale 8s.
  • Take a short walk or do light movement you enjoy.
  • Write down what's on your mind to get it out of your head.
  • Limit caffeine, which can mimic anxiety symptoms.
  • Reach out to someone you trust—a friend, family member, or counselor.
